Summary
A profession that processes and assembles precious metals into jewelry such as rings and necklaces to manufacture finished products.
Description
The Precious Metal Jewelry Maker manufactures jewelry such as rings and necklaces by performing processes including cutting, chasing, casting, soldering, stone setting, polishing, and plating on precious metal materials based on requests from designers or customers. It advances work by combining detailed handcraft design work with machines such as casting machines, cutting machines, and polishing machines. High attention to detail and concentration are required because precision instruments like loupes and micrometers are used for processing at micron-level accuracy. In recent years, the design of wax models using CAD/CAM and the use of 3D printers are also progressing. The scale of workshops and production lines varies from small workshops to large jewelry manufacturers, and safety management for each process and improvement of the work environment are important.
Future Outlook
While aging and successor shortages pose challenges, demand for custom-made jewelry and remodeling remains stable, and demand for craftsmen with advanced skills is expected to continue. Acquiring the latest technologies such as CAD/CAM and adapting to new materials will be the key to enhancing future market value.
